A dust contamination test involves assessing the presence of dust particles and other contaminants in the air, on surfaces, and within equipment and machinery. The test helps to determine the level of cleanliness in a given environment and enables companies to take appropriate measures to mitigate contamination risks. By identifying areas of concern and implementing effective cleaning and maintenance practices, businesses can prevent issues such as equipment malfunctions, product defects, and health hazards.

One of the key benefits of dust contamination testing is its ability to detect invisible particles that may be present in the air or on surfaces. Even though dust particles are microscopic, they can have a significant impact on the performance and reliability of equipment. By using specialized tools and techniques, such as particle counters and microscopy, professionals can identify and quantify the presence of dust contaminants in a specific area.

Furthermore, dust contamination testing can help to assess the effectiveness of current cleaning practices and identify areas that may require improvement. For instance, if a test reveals high levels of dust particles in a cleanroom or controlled environment, it may indicate that the cleaning procedures are inadequate or that the filtration systems are not functioning properly. By conducting regular tests and analyzing the results, companies can optimize their cleaning protocols and maintain a higher level of cleanliness.

In addition to ensuring equipment reliability and product quality, dust contamination testing is also essential for protecting the health and safety of workers. Exposure to high levels of dust particles can lead to respiratory problems, allergies, and other health issues. By monitoring dust levels in the workplace and implementing appropriate control measures, companies can create a safe and healthy environment for their employees.

There are different types of dust contamination tests that can be conducted depending on the specific requirements of a given environment or industry. For example, air quality tests can assess the concentration of airborne dust particles, while surface contamination tests can identify dust accumulation on surfaces and equipment. By combining multiple testing methods, companies can obtain a comprehensive picture of the cleanliness of their facilities and take targeted actions to address any issues.

Moreover, dust contamination testing is particularly important in industries where cleanliness standards are highly regulated, such as pharmaceutical manufacturing, semiconductor production, and food processing. In these sectors, a single dust particle can contaminate an entire batch of products and result in costly production delays or recalls. By implementing rigorous dust contamination testing protocols, companies can comply with industry regulations and maintain the highest standards of cleanliness.
